UN Refugee Chief Touts Focus on Education in New Approach to Lasting Problem

Efforts to provide education for refugees have been transformed by the impact of millions fleeing Syria since 2011, according to Filippo Grandi, the UN High Commissioner for Refugees. Speaking ahead of the United Nations General Assembly meetings in New York, the commissioner highlighted the gap between education for refugees and settled citizens.

Children in Crisis Want Education More than Money, Food or Water

Children overwhelmingly identify education as their top priority at times of crisis, a new report by Save the Children shows today. Education Against the Odds provides the largest analysis of what children – rather than aid planners – say they need during humanitarian emergencies.

Sidewalk School Aims To Give Migrant Kids A Sense of Stability

It's back-to-school time on both sides of the U.S.-Mexico border, and in the border town of Matamoros, Mexico, migrant children are attending a different kind of classroom. Volunteers have created a pop-up school on a downtown sidewalk in hopes of giving the kids some sense of stability.

Rapid Gender Analysis: How is your organization doing?

How is your organisation doing with gender equality during humanitarian assessments? During this special event, you will learn from Isadora Quay, CARE International’s global coordinator for gender in emergencies, how Rapid Gender Analysis (RGA) can help equip your organisation to meet standards on gender equality, even in complex emergencies. The revised IASC Gender Handbook recommends Rapid Gender Analysis (RGA) as the approach to gender analysis in emergencies.
